Nigel Farage: I can’t think of any government which has done more to stop British food production

Nigel Farage has said he cannot think of any government in recent times which has done more to damage British food production.

Speaking to GB News Nigel Farage said: “At Downing Street this morning a gathering, apparently, of all the great and good from British farming and Rishi Sunak was there, giving a speech, talking about food production.

“I can’t think of any government in modern times there has done more to stop British food production but today apparently, that’s all changed.

“I’m told many in the crowd did stand to attention because the band were playing the national anthem. Sunak chose not too which is an odd choice.

“But what about the content of what he had to say? ‘We’re on your side, we’re with you. And we’re going to appoint a new commissioner for tenant farming.’

“What we’re going to do is bureaucratise farming even more and that’s really, really going to help you. And we’re going to launch a new food security index to measure how much of the fruit and veg that we consume is produced in this country.

“Well, it is just pure electioneering and as I say, it runs completely contrary to everything that we tried to do in Boris Johnson’s time, but I guess that’s politics.”
